The median home value in Lakemoor, IL is $298,674 as of 2026-07-31, up 2.83% from a year earlier.

Lakemoor ranks #158 of 279 Illinois cities tracked here by median home value, and sits 6.4% below the state's city median of $319,026. It sits in McHenry County, where the county-wide median is $372,372.
Median household income in Lakemoor is $100,414, so the typical home value is about 3.0× annual household income. This is a simple price-to-income benchmark rather than a monthly payment estimate; it does not account for mortgage rates, down payments, taxes or insurance.

Lakemoor police recorded a violent crime rate of 203 per 100,000 residents in 2024 — around the middle of the range for reporting cities. Property crime runs at 1,236 per 100,000.
